Transaction d09010129bb511be77029fd6f0b7684372be531f7ab90f8229e4a819f34eaf18
2 Input
2 Outputs
- d09010129bb511be77029fd6f0b7684372be531f7ab90f8229e4a819f34eaf18:0
- d09010129bb511be77029fd6f0b7684372be531f7ab90f8229e4a819f34eaf18:1
value 70660000000
address 38MfJkxPkpwsZxkyfESwjdaKBdXrV8DpWr
value 587973983347
address 13CBjwg2Tsxay8crCpS5BJhW61FP1FBmSv